In a note I received from Laura Mansfield at LauraMansfield.com:
Although some have postulated that this tape was in response to last Friday’s bombing raid in Pakistan where several top Al Qaeda operatives were killed.
It is more likely that this tape was intended to be released as Bin Laden’s annual Eid message to the Muslim ummah, which has become his de facto state of the ummah address.
The “excuses” for no further attacks to date in the US rings somewhat hollow and apologetic, which is very much out of character for Bin Laden.
Historically Bin Laden tapes have preceded major terror attacks. Given the recent cluster of messages from Zawahiri, and this message from Bin Laden, it is certainly possible that attack preparations are in the final stages.
The “truce offer” is especially disconcerting; under Islamic law, Bin Laden is required to warn his victim and give them an opportunity to come to terms before the attack can be legitimately launched. It is likely that this is what Bin Laden is doing with the truce offer.
